Have you used Lendingtree.com? Good...bad?
I'm looking to refinance my house and am currently working through a streamlined refi program with my current lender- and I have little confidence 2 weeks into it that they will be able to close it based on the incompetence of the person assigned to process it.
Doing a streamlined refi is attractive to me because we may move in 1-2 years and the closing costs roll into a slightly higher interest rate, so no money out of pocket. Yet my current rate is high enough that it may make sense to pay the closing costs if I can get a low enough rate somewhere else. Have you used Lendingtree or similar? I don't like the thought of getting totally barraged with phone calls or letters, but would like to hear your thoughts.

Used LT about 8 years ago for a HELOC. It was a very easy and painless transaction. They presented four offers from different lenders. I took the lowest rate from a well known bank. Would I do it again? Maybe not since you could gather the info yourself.......but they did not charge anything.

I used them for a line of credit about 5 years ago, got the best offer from a local bank, all worked out just fine, no extra phone calls other than just a few follow ups to make sure I was happy.
